Canopy Density Management

Canopy density management refers to cultivation techniques and plant selection strategies that control the spatial distribution and thickness of foliage within a cannabis plant's growing structure. Breeders and cultivators evaluate traits like internode spacing, branch architecture, and leaf size to optimize light penetration and airflow—key factors in disease prevention and consistent bud development. Lineage records frequently document cultivars bred for either compact, dense canopies or open, airy structures depending on growing environment and methodology. This trait family encompasses both genetic predisposition and cultivation response, making it relevant across indoor, greenhouse, and outdoor production systems. Understanding canopy density helps breeders select parent plants suited to specific grow techniques, including high-density and sea-of-green (SOG) approaches.

Breeder relevance

Breeders working in this category select for or against traits like branching angle, leaf-blade width, and vertical growth rate to create cultivars optimized for particular production styles. Dense-canopy genetics often appeal to cultivators managing limited vertical space, while open-architecture lines suit environments requiring enhanced airflow.
